Aerodynamic Design Benefits
A well-designed roof cargo box not only protects your gear but also enhances your vehicle’s performance on the road. Aerodynamic shapes with sleek, streamlined profiles reduce wind resistance, which cuts down drag and boosts fuel efficiency. Their contoured designs help lessen wind noise, making highway driving more comfortable. Forward-leaning or wing-shaped profiles guide airflow smoothly over the vehicle, preventing turbulent air buildup that can cause instability. Low-profile structures also lower the vehicle’s overall height, easing parking and garage access. Additionally, these aerodynamic designs improve stability at high speeds by reducing lift and sway, giving you safer, more controlled travel. Overall, choosing an aerodynamically optimized cargo box makes your journey quieter, more fuel-efficient, and safer without compromising storage capacity.

Compatibility With Racks
Ensuring your premium roof cargo box fits securely with your vehicle’s roof rack system is essential for safe and effective use. First, check that the box is compatible with your specific roof rack, whether it’s factory-installed, crossbars, or aftermarket options. Pay attention to the mounting hardware, making sure it fits the shape and spacing of your crossbars, such as square, round, or aerodynamic bars. It’s also important to verify the weight capacity of both the cargo box and your vehicle’s roof to avoid overloading. The mounting system should allow secure attachment without modifications or extra tools. Finally, consider the opening mechanism—rear, side, or dual-side—to ensure it’s accessible based on your rack’s position and access needs.

Storage Capacity Options
Selecting the right storage capacity for a premium roof cargo box depends on your specific travel needs and the gear you plan to carry. Roof cargo boxes typically range from 9 to over 21 cubic feet, offering options for various trips. Larger boxes can hold multiple sets of skis, snowboards, or several duffel bags, making them perfect for family or group adventures. It’s crucial to match the capacity with your gear’s size and volume, while also considering your vehicle’s roof space. Overpacking beyond the recommended limit can affect security and vehicle stability. Additionally, always check your vehicle’s roof load limit to ensure safety and compliance. Choosing the right capacity ensures you have enough space without compromising safety or comfort.
